We All Scream is a unique combination of a nightclub, art space, and ice cream parlor located in downtown Las Vegas. This diverse venue offers a vibrant atmosphere with multiple dance floors, bars, and entertainment options. With a focus on supporting local art and providing a fun night out experience, guests can enjoy ice cream scoops, boozy shakes, and vegan options while dancing to music from various DJs. The rooftop area and colorful graffiti walls add to the lively ambiance, making it a popular spot for locals and tourists alike seeking a memorable night on the town. Overall, We All Scream offers a one-of-a-kind experience that blends nightlife with sweet treats in a bustling city setting.

Came here for my first time on a Thursday night, which the event was Latin night. It was about 10:30 PM, with no line yet. I asked what the cover charge was, and the cashier said, $20. However, when I went to pay electronically, it was $20.80. The security pat-down was the most thorough I've experience in my life. I like the combination of indoor and outdoor space, upstairs and downstairs. It is the most immaculately clean nightclub I ever remember. The outdoor walls are adorned with colorful graffiti. The DJ's outside did a good job mixing house music. I got a NÜTRL Vodka Seltzer at the bar for about $15 after surcharge and tax. The Latin night succeeded in attracting a predominantly young Latino crowd. The gender ratio seemed about even. The vibe was pleasant. Next time, I look forward to grabbing one of the vegan options from Sorry Not Sorry Creamery within this business.

We All Scream is a diverse twenty-one-and-up nightclub on Fremont Street within walking distance of the Fremont Street Experience. I went on a Friday night, and my family and I enjoyed ourselves. We All Scream has two levels. The first room, upon entry, has a DJ and is enclosed and has a bar and a small seating area. Exiting out of the first room leads to an uncovered main dance floor and a bar situated in the corner. Walking up the stairs will lead to an upper deck with a bar, seating areas along the wall, and a dance floor at the rear of the second floor. In the winter, the setup is perfect for staying cool because the main rooms are outside. However, in Las Vegas, the temperature can easily reach and stay in the nineties and above, even at midnight and beyond, so it can remain hot. The nightclub does serve Ice Cream, which can be a godsend in the summer months to cool down! The main dance floor stayed packed once they opened the dancefloor up for patrons at midnight, and the DJ kept the party going, playing Hip-Hop throughout the night. Downtown Las Vegas has a different feel than the strip, so I wanted to take my family to We All Scream to experience a side of Las Vegas that drastically differs from the glitz and glam of the Las Vegas nightclubs. We All Scream is also an excellent place to meet locals because Las Vegas residents are likelier to go to the Freemont district, while the strip will have a vast tourist presence. I have visited We All Scream three times and enjoyed myself every time. The security and staff are professional, and I recommend this nightclub if you want to attend a nightclub while on Freemont.
